New research report “Malaysia Power Market Outlook to 2030 - Market Trends, Regulations and Competitive Landscape” prepared by GlobalData offers a comprehensive guide to Malaysia’s power market. In particular, the study features:
- overview of the market structure, covering key parameters such as macro-economic factors, supply security, generation infrastructure, transmission infrastructure, degree of competition, regulatory scenario and future potential;
- historical (2000-2012) and forecast (2013-2020) figures for installed capacity, power generation and consumption in Malaysia;
- break-down by technology, including thermal, hydro, renewable and nuclear;
- data on major active and upcoming projects;
- information on power grid interconnection, transmission and distribution networks, and power export/imports;
- regulatory framework governing the Malaysian power market;
- detailed review of Malaysia’s major power generating companies, including their market shares and SWOT analysis.
Top companies discussed include: Tenaga Nasional Berhad, Malakoff Corporation Berhad, Powertek Sendirian Berhad, Syarikat SESCO Berhad, and YTL Power.
